
PostgreSQL é a nossa base de dados padrão para aplicações em produção. Compatível com ACID, extensível e capaz de processar desde documentos JSON a dados geoespaciais e pesquisa de texto completo. Com mais de 35 anos de desenvolvimento ativo, PostgreSQL oferece a fiabilidade e profundidade de funcionalidades que as aplicações modernas exigem.
PostgreSQL é um sistema de gestão de bases de dados relacionais open-source com mais de 35 anos de desenvolvimento ativo. Suporta padrões SQL, transações ACID, documentos JSONB, pesquisa de texto completo, dados geoespaciais (PostGIS) e extensões personalizadas. PostgreSQL 17 introduziu backup incremental e melhorou o desempenho de consultas.
Para empresas, PostgreSQL significa uma base de dados que cresce com a sua aplicação. Processa dados relacionais estruturados, JSON semi-estruturado e consultas analíticas complexas num único sistema. Sem taxas de licenciamento, sem preços por núcleo, sem dependência de fornecedor. Instagram processa milhares de milhões de linhas em PostgreSQL diariamente. Apple, Spotify, Reddit e a Estação Espacial Internacional dependem de PostgreSQL para dados críticos.
PostgreSQL é a nossa base de dados padrão para cada projeto. Escolhemos PostgreSQL porque processa dados relacionais, documentos JSON e pesquisa de texto completo num único sistema — eliminando a necessidade de bases de dados separadas para diferentes tipos de dados. As nossas implementações PostgreSQL incluem pooling de conexões, backups automatizados com recuperação point-in-time e monitorização que nos alerta antes de o desempenho degradar.
Para empresas que escolhem uma base de dados, PostgreSQL oferece a melhor combinação de fiabilidade, funcionalidades e custo total de propriedade. Os seus dados são armazenados num formato aberto sem dependência de fornecedor, apoiado por uma comunidade que tem melhorado ativamente o software há mais de três décadas. Configuramos PostgreSQL para corresponder à sua carga de trabalho — seja um website rico em conteúdo, uma aplicação transacional ou uma plataforma de análise que processa milhões de registos.

Colunas JSONB armazenam dados semi-estruturados com suporte de indexação e consulta. Arrays, hstore e tipos personalizados processam formas de dados que forçam outras bases de dados a soluções complicadas. Esta flexibilidade elimina a necessidade de bases de dados de documentos separadas na maioria das aplicações.
A pesquisa de texto completo de PostgreSQL com ts_vector e ts_query processa pesquisa multilingue, classificação e destaque sem serviços externos como Elasticsearch para a maioria dos casos de uso. Menos componentes na arquitetura significa menos para manter.
MVCC (Multi-Version Concurrency Control) garante que leituras nunca bloqueiam escritas. WAL (Write-Ahead Logging) fornece recuperação de falhas. Replicação streaming permite alta disponibilidade. Estas funcionalidades funcionam imediatamente, não como complementos pagos.
PostGIS adiciona capacidades geoespaciais. pg_cron agenda tarefas de base de dados. pgvector permite armazenamento de embeddings de IA e pesquisa por similaridade. TimescaleDB adiciona capacidades de séries temporais. Extensões expandem PostgreSQL sem bifurcação ou substituição.
Base de dados primária para aplicações Next.js + Payload CMS. Processa conteúdo, dados de utilizadores, transações de comércio eletrónico e dados empresariais com integridade referencial e garantias ACID.
A extensão pgvector armazena e consulta embeddings de IA para pesquisa semântica, motores de recomendação e sistemas RAG (Retrieval-Augmented Generation). Pesquisa por similaridade de vetores executa dentro da base de dados.
Gestão de encomendas, rastreio de inventário, registos de pagamento e dados de clientes. O suporte de transações de PostgreSQL garante integridade de dados financeiros. JSONB processa atributos de produtos flexíveis.
Funções de janela, CTEs, vistas materializadas e particionamento processam consultas analíticas complexas em grandes conjuntos de dados. PostgreSQL serve tanto cargas de trabalho OLTP como OLAP leves.
PostgreSQL serve como o armazenamento de dados primário, acedido através de ORMs e query builders na nossa camada de aplicação.
Sem compromisso. Nos conte o que você precisa e nós diremos como resolveríamos.
PostgreSQL suporta tipos de dados avançados (JSONB, arrays, hstore), pesquisa de texto completo, vistas materializadas, funções de janela e CTEs que MySQL processa de forma menos elegante. PostgreSQL é compatível com ACID por padrão com MVCC. MySQL é mais simples para aplicações básicas e tem suporte mais amplo em alojamento partilhado. Usamos PostgreSQL por padrão para novos projetos.
PostgreSQL processa bases de dados com milhares de milhões de linhas quando devidamente indexado e otimizado. Instagram, Spotify, Reddit e Apple usam PostgreSQL em produção. Com particionamento, réplicas de leitura, pooling de conexões (PgBouncer) e otimização adequada de consultas, PostgreSQL escala para satisfazer cargas de trabalho exigentes.
Otimizamos o desempenho de PostgreSQL através de análise de consultas (EXPLAIN ANALYZE), estratégia de índices, pooling de conexões, cache de planos de consulta, ajuste de vacuum e configuração apropriada ao hardware. Identificamos consultas lentas, índices em falta e joins ineficientes que causam estrangulamentos de desempenho.
Implementamos backups diários automatizados com pg_dump, arquivamento contínuo com WAL para recuperação point-in-time e armazenamento de backups fora do local. Procedimentos de recuperação são testados regularmente. Para sistemas críticos, configuramos replicação streaming para servidores hot standby para failover.
Do design de esquema à otimização de desempenho, construímos bases de dados PostgreSQL que processam cargas de trabalho de produção reais de forma fiável.
Consulta gratuita · Otimização de desempenho · Suporte de migração